The LM3710/LM3711 series of microprocessor supervisory circuits provide the maximum flexibility for monitoring power supplies and battery controlled functions in systems without backup batteries. •2 Standard Reset Threshold Voltage: 3.08V
• Custom Reset Threshold Voltages: For other
voltages between 2.2V and 5.0V in 10mV increments, contact TI
• No External Components Required
• Manual-Reset Input
• RESET (LM3710) or RESET (LM3711) Outputs
• Precision Supply Voltage Monitor
• Factory Programmable Reset and Watchdog Timeout Delays
• Separate Power Fail Comparator
• Available in DSBGA Package for Minimum Footprint
• ±0.5% Reset Threshold Accuracy at Room Temperature
• ±2% Reset Threshold Accuracy Over Temperature Extremes
• Reset Assertion Down to 1V VCC (RESET Option Only)
